How Our Team Approaches Hardwood Floor Water Extraction

When you hire our team for hardwood floor water extraction, you can expect a systematic approach that focuses on thoroughness and attention to detail. We take the time to assess the damage, identify the root cause of the issue, and develop a customized plan to extract the water and dry the area.

Step 1: Assessment and Planning

Identify the affected area and find out the extent of the damage. This involves inspecting the floor, checking for any warping or buckling, and assessing the moisture levels. We'll also identify the source of the water and take steps to prevent further damage.

Step 2: Water Extraction

Use specialized equipment to extract the water from the affected area, including wet/dry vacuums, pumps, and extractors. Our team will work efficiently to remove as much water as possible, reducing the risk of further damage and promoting a faster drying process.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

Employ industrial-grade drying equipment to thoroughly dry the affected area, including fans, dehumidifiers, and desiccants. We'll also monitor the area's moisture levels to ensure that the drying process is complete and the area is safe for reinstallation.

Step 4: Cleaning and Disinfecting

Use eco-friendly cleaning agents to clean and disinfect the affected area, removing any dirt, grime, or bacteria that may have accumulated. This step is crucial in preventing the growth of mold and mildew, which can compromise the integrity of the hardwood flooring.

Step 5: Monitoring and Follow-up

Regularly inspect the area to ensure that the drying process is complete and the area is safe for reinstallation. We'll also follow up with you to ensure that you're satisfied with the results and that any necessary repairs have been completed.

Warning Signs You Need Hardwood Floor Water Extraction

Early detection is key with preventing further damage and promoting a successful recovery. Keep an eye out for these warning signs, and don't hesitate to contact our team if you spot any of them in your Gaffney, SC home:

Musty Odors That Won't Go Away

Unpleasant odors can show the presence of mold and mildew, which can compromise the integrity of your hardwood flooring. If you notice a persistent musty smell in your home, it's time to call in the professionals.

Warped or Buckled Flooring

Visible warping or buckling of the flooring can show that the water has been in the area for an extended period. This can lead to costly repairs down the line, so don't delay in seeking help.

Water Spots or Stains

Visible water spots or stains can show that the water has penetrated the surface of the flooring. If left untreated, these spots can lead to further damage and costly repairs.

Efflorescence or White Salt Deposits

Efflorescence or white salt deposits can show the presence of high moisture levels in the area. If left untreated, these deposits can lead to further damage and compromise the integrity of the flooring.

Soft or Squishy Flooring

Soft or squishy flooring can show that the water has penetrated the surface of the flooring, causing the wood to become waterlogged and weakened.

Hardwood Floor Water Extraction Cost in Gaffney, SC

The cost of hardwood floor water extraction in Gaffney, SC can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our team will work directly with your insurance company to ensure a smooth claims process, and we'll provide you with a free estimate after assessing the damage.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water extraction and drying $500 - $2,500 The size of the affected area and the severity of the damage
Specialized equipment rental $100 - $500 The type and quantity of equipment needed
Dehumidification and drying $200 - $1,000 The duration and intensity of the drying process
Moisture testing and inspection $100 - $300 The complexity of the inspection and testing process
Insurance claims help $0 - $500 The level of help needed and the complexity of the claims process

Exact pricing will depend on an on-site assessment by one of our experienced technicians. We offer free estimates and are happy to work with your insurance company to ensure a smooth claims process.
